Sinking and Sourcing are terms used to define the control of direct current flow in a load. A sinking digital I/O (input/output) provides a grounded connection to the load, whereas a sourcing digital I/O provides a voltage source to the load. …. The circuit needs a voltage source, …

WebUCC5320SC might read the parameters 4.3-A source and 4.4-A sink and mistakenly believe these devices are capable of providing these currents continuously. Gate drivers do not need to provide constant current because they only have to source/sink current when switching the gate of the MOSFET or IGBT. N-MOSFETs connect an output pin to ground, and hence sink current. P … haut wasserWebSource current is the ability of the digital output/input port to supply current. Sink current is the ability of the port to receive current.
